Andre Onana at fault as Man Utd held to late Europa League draw in Lyon.

Under-fire Andre Onana endure a nightmare evening as he gifted Lyon an opener.

Allow Rayan Cherki to secure a 2-2 draw at the end of Manchester United’s make-or-break Europa League quarter-final clash.

A war of words on the eve of the fixture added extra spice to the biggest game of the underperforming Red Devils’ season as Nemanja Matic reacted furiously to Onana saying the Premier League team were “way better” than the French side.

Lyon’s former United midfielder retaliated by calling Onana “one of the worst goalkeepers in Man United’s history” and the Cameroon shot-stopper did little to stop such talk when allowing Thiago Almada’s first-half free-kick to creep past him.

Ruben Amorim’s men turn things around impressively and look take a win back to Old Trafford.

But more drama would follow as Cherki reacted quickest after Onana pushed out Georges Mikautadze’s fizzing strike in the fifth and final minute of stoppage time to spark wild celebrations inside the Groupama Stadium.

Onana was the pantomime villain throughout Thursday’s first leg. With thousands of Lyon fans hurling abuse at him as he walked around the pitch. Before the teams had even announce.

That hostility continued with every touch the goalkeeper made, yet he initially looked composed as United enjoyed a positive start against the physical hosts.

Lyon just dealt with an early Bruno Fernandes free-kick and were relieve to see Rasmus Hojlund poorly snatch at a cutback. Before a key block stop Fernandes from another pullback.
